How they compare
Timor-Leste currently reports 1.2% against 0.9% in Sri Lanka, a difference of 0.3%.
That makes Timor-Leste's figure about 1.3 times Sri Lanka's.
Across all 25 years both countries report, Timor-Leste has been ahead every year.
Sri Lanka ranks 177th and Timor-Leste ranks 175th of 178 countries.
Timor-Leste has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Sri Lanka | Timor-Leste |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 1.1% | 4.0% | 3.0% | Timor-Leste |
| 2010s | 1.2% | 2.1% | 0.9% | Timor-Leste |
| 2020s | 1.0% | 1.3% | 0.3% | Timor-Leste |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
